This is an exciting opportunity to with one of our clients, Mindhive – the world’s first crowdsourced consultancy.
We’re looking for an experienced frontend developer as part of the core team to take on some of our most demanding challenges to build and create a platform that will improve productivity and in turn change the way Mindhive clients and contributors solve challenges.
You will be working closely with the engineering lead and developers in an agile environment with a high degree of freedom.
Mindhive
Mindhive sets out to do things differently – we’re taking a unique approach to creating the future of problem solving. The Company’s core product is Mindhive – a cloud-based platform where organisational users (who pay) bring challenges to be solved by a growing community of high-quality individual users (non-paying) with a broad range of professional backgrounds and experiences. This product enables organisational users to gather, share and evaluate ideas efficiently and effectively, and gain access to diverse approaches to solving difficult problems. The existing requires curation and input by administrators and does not take full advantage of the rich data available.
Since completing a successful capital raising in 2017, the Company has hired a world-class development team [and has partnered with a leading digital design company Joseph Mark] which has given it the capability to develop a more technically complex platform ecosystem-style product (‘Mindhive 2.0’).
Mindhive 2.0 will be a revolutionary approach that is ambitious in scale but grounded in historical experience (from the current platform) and growing market appetite for crowdsourcing and artificial intelligence.
Role Overview
The focus of the position is on UI/UX, HTML/CSS and user journeys. We need someone that can take a look at the product pathway feature by feature and come up with designs and ideas on how it needs to work. We want a UX-minded front-end developer who can translate that into UI. Preferably, a developer who can solve problems, understand the intent of the feature, and think from a lean perspective i.e., MVP then iterations.
As the Frontend Developer, you will help design, implement & support Mindhive’s platform which includes (and not limited to):
Web application development
Knowledge of modern frameworks (preferably VueJS)
Knowledge of state management (preferably VueX)
Knowledge of Typescript
Knowledge of responsive UI
Attention to details (CSS and SASS)
Tests (unit & integration using Cypress)
Requirements
VueJS experience
Typescript
VueX state management
HTML5 and CSS3
Styled-components desired
Cypress for automated UI testing
Jest for unit testing
Git for source control
Understanding of pull requests and Peer Review process using Jira and Bitbucket.